1 | /* vi: set sw=4 ts=4: */ |
2 | /* |
3 | * adjtimex.c - read, and possibly modify, the Linux kernel `timex' variables. |
4 | * |
5 | * Originally written: October 1997 |
6 | * Last hack: March 2001 |
7 | * Copyright 1997, 2000, 2001 Larry Doolittle <LRDoolittle@lbl.gov> |
8 | * |
9 | * busyboxed 20 March 2001, Larry Doolittle <ldoolitt@recycle.lbl.gov> |
10 | * |
11 | * Licensed under GPLv2 or later, see file License in this tarball for details. |
12 | */ |
13 | |
14 | #include "busybox.h" |
15 | #include <sys/timex.h> |
16 | |
17 | static const struct {int bit; const char *name;} statlist[] = { |
18 | { STA_PLL, "PLL" }, |
19 | { STA_PPSFREQ, "PPSFREQ" }, |
20 | { STA_PPSTIME, "PPSTIME" }, |
21 | { STA_FLL, "FFL" }, |
22 | { STA_INS, "INS" }, |
23 | { STA_DEL, "DEL" }, |
24 | { STA_UNSYNC, "UNSYNC" }, |
25 | { STA_FREQHOLD, "FREQHOLD" }, |
26 | { STA_PPSSIGNAL, "PPSSIGNAL" }, |
27 | { STA_PPSJITTER, "PPSJITTER" }, |
28 | { STA_PPSWANDER, "PPSWANDER" }, |
29 | { STA_PPSERROR, "PPSERROR" }, |
30 | { STA_CLOCKERR, "CLOCKERR" }, |
31 | { 0, NULL } }; |
32 | |
33 | static const char * const ret_code_descript[] = { |
34 | "clock synchronized", |
35 | "insert leap second", |
36 | "delete leap second", |
37 | "leap second in progress", |
38 | "leap second has occurred", |
39 | "clock not synchronized" }; |
40 | |
41 | int adjtimex_main(int argc, char **argv) |
42 | { |
43 | enum { |
44 | OPT_quiet = 0x1 |
45 | }; |
46 | unsigned opt; |
47 | char *opt_o, *opt_f, *opt_p, *opt_t; |
48 | struct timex txc; |
49 | int i, ret, sep; |
50 | const char *descript; |
51 | txc.modes=0; |
52 | |
53 | opt = getopt32(argc, argv, "qo:f:p:t:", |
54 | &opt_o, &opt_f, &opt_p, &opt_t); |
55 | //if (opt & 0x1) // -q |
56 | if (opt & 0x2) { // -o |
57 | txc.offset = xatoi(opt_o); |
58 | txc.modes |= ADJ_OFFSET_SINGLESHOT; |
59 | } |
60 | if (opt & 0x4) { // -f |
61 | txc.freq = xatou(opt_f); |
62 | txc.modes |= ADJ_FREQUENCY; |
63 | } |
64 | if (opt & 0x8) { // -p |
65 | txc.constant = xatoi(opt_p); |
66 | txc.modes |= ADJ_TIMECONST; |
67 | } |
68 | if (opt & 0x10) { // -t |
69 | txc.tick = xatoi(opt_t); |
70 | txc.modes |= ADJ_TICK; |
71 | } |
72 | if (argc != optind) { /* no valid non-option parameters */ |
73 | bb_show_usage(); |
74 | } |
75 | |
76 | ret = adjtimex(&txc); |
77 | |
78 | if (ret < 0) perror("adjtimex"); |
79 | |
80 | if (!(opt & OPT_quiet) && ret>=0) { |
81 | printf( |
82 | " mode: %d\n" |
83 | "-o offset: %ld\n" |
84 | "-f frequency: %ld\n" |
85 | " maxerror: %ld\n" |
86 | " esterror: %ld\n" |
87 | " status: %d ( ", |
88 | txc.modes, txc.offset, txc.freq, txc.maxerror, |
89 | txc.esterror, txc.status); |
90 | |
91 | /* representative output of next code fragment: |
92 | "PLL | PPSTIME" */ |
93 | sep=0; |
94 | for (i=0; statlist[i].name; i++) { |
95 | if (txc.status & statlist[i].bit) { |
96 | if (sep) fputs(" | ",stdout); |
97 | fputs(statlist[i].name,stdout); |
98 | sep=1; |
99 | } |
100 | } |
101 | |
102 | descript = "error"; |
103 | if (ret >= 0 && ret <= 5) descript = ret_code_descript[ret]; |
104 | printf(" )\n" |
105 | "-p timeconstant: %ld\n" |
106 | " precision: %ld\n" |
107 | " tolerance: %ld\n" |
108 | "-t tick: %ld\n" |
109 | " time.tv_sec: %ld\n" |
110 | " time.tv_usec: %ld\n" |
111 | " return value: %d (%s)\n", |
112 | txc.constant, |
113 | txc.precision, txc.tolerance, txc.tick, |
114 | (long)txc.time.tv_sec, (long)txc.time.tv_usec, ret, descript); |
115 | } |
116 | return (ret<0); |
117 | } |
